Number: 389836
Country: Switzerland
Source: TED
Number: 389837
Number: 389838
Number: 389839
Number: 389840
Country: Bangladesh
Source: Бангладеш онлайн-тендеры
Number: 389841
Country: India
Source: Bharat Petroleum Corporation